A leading materials handling company in the UK is seeking a Workshop Engineer to maintain and service a variety of materials handling equipment. The role includes building and servicing trucks, ensuring safety compliance, and maintaining work documentation.
Ideal candidates will have mechanical and electrical engineering experience, and a solid background working with industrial equipment.
The company offers a competitive salary, attractive pension, and extensive training to support career development.

How to prepare for a job interview at SEI Europe
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your mechanical and electrical engineering knowledge. Familiarise yourself with the specific types of materials handling equipment the company uses. Being able to discuss your hands-on experience with similar machinery will show that you're not just a theoretical engineer but someone who can get their hands dirty.
✨Safety First
Since the role involves ensuring safety compliance, be prepared to discuss safety protocols and regulations relevant to industrial trucks. Think of examples from your past work where you prioritised safety and how it impacted your team's performance. This will demonstrate your commitment to maintaining a safe working environment.
✨Documentation Matters
The job requires maintaining work documentation, so be ready to talk about your experience with record-keeping and reporting. Bring examples of how you've documented service and repair work in the past. This shows that you understand the importance of accurate records in ensuring compliance and efficiency.
✨Show Enthusiasm for Learning
The company offers extensive training, so express your eagerness to learn and develop your skills further. Share any relevant courses or certifications you've completed, and mention how you plan to continue growing in your career. This will highlight your proactive attitude and fit with their focus on career development.
